How Glass Replacement Works

Glass replacement typically involves numerous crucial actions:

  1. Assessment: A professional takes a look at the broken glass to figure out the degree of the damage.
  2. Removal: The broken glass is thoroughly eliminated. If the glass remains in a frame, the frame might also need to be eliminated.
  3. Preparation: The location where the glass will be changed is cleaned up and prepared to make sure a secure and tight fit.
  4. Measurement: Accurate measurements are required to ensure the new glass fits properly.
  5. Setup: The brand-new glass is carefully installed utilizing adhesives or framing strategies as suitable.
  6. Completing Touches: Any needed sealing or trim work is finished to guarantee the replacement looks smooth.

Costs of Glass Replacement

The expenses associated with glass replacement can differ widely based upon a number of aspects such as the type of glass, the size of the installation, and local cost variations. Below is a breakdown of the typical expenses associated with different glass replacement situations:

1. Window Glass Replacement

  • Single-pane window: 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 per pane
  • Double-pane window: ₤ 250 - ₤ 800 per pane
  • Triple-pane window: ₤ 1,000 - ₤ 2,000 per pane

2. Windshield Replacement

  • Standard lorries: ₤ 200 - ₤ 400
  • High-end automobiles: ₤ 500 - ₤ 1,500
  • Extra features (like sensors and electronic cameras): +₤ 100 - ₤ 300

3. Shower Door Replacement

  • Frameless shower doors: ₤ 400 - ₤ 1,200
  • Framed shower doors: ₤ 300 - ₤ 800

4. Glass Door Replacement

  • Sliding glass doors: ₤ 300 - ₤ 800 per door
  • French doors: ₤ 500 - ₤ 1,700 per door

5. Mirror Replacement

  • Standard-sized mirrors: ₤ 50 - ₤ 150
  • Custom-made mirrors: ₤ 200 - ₤ 500

Key Considerations Before Replacing Glass

When thinking about glass replacement, there are several factors to keep in mind:

  • Type of Glass: Different kinds of glass (such as tempered or laminated) offer different benefits in terms of security and energy performance.
  • Setup Quality: Ensure the provider has an excellent reputation and experience in glass replacement to prevent future problems.
  • Guarantee and Insurance: Check if the replacement comes with a warranty and whether your insurance covers the expenses.
  • Energy Efficiency: Opt for energy-efficient glass alternatives if viable to preserve convenience and lower heating/cooling expenses.
  • Local Regulations: Be aware of any local building codes that need to be abided by during setup.

FAQs about Glass Replacement

1. The length of time does glass replacement take?

The time needed for glass replacement can vary based upon the type of glass and the extent of the damage. Usually, window and windscreen replacements can be completed within a few hours. More complicated setups, such as customized glass doors, may take a full day.

2. Can I change the glass myself?

While some small glass repairs can be DIY projects, it's normally best to hire a professional, especially for larger setups. Incorrect installation might position safety dangers or lead to further damage.

3. What should I do if my windshield is broken?

If you observe a crack in your windscreen, it's finest to address it instantly. Little cracks can often be repaired, however if they are large or in the motorist's line of sight, replacement may be essential.

4. Exist environment-friendly alternatives for glass replacement?

Yes, many business provide environment-friendly glass that can enhance energy effectiveness, such as Low-E glass. In addition, consider using a recycling service for your old glass, if available.

5. How do I pick a dependable glass replacement service?

Search for contractors with positive reviews, accreditations, and service warranties for their work. And always request several quotes to compare costs and services.
